WASHINGTON — Grapes would be proud.

Ryan Shannon didn’t see Part I of Keep Your Head Up, Kid: The Don Cherry Movie, but he did steal a scene from the CBC production at Senators practice Monday.

Just like a tormented Cherry racked up his coach, Pat Egan, during an on-ice workout while a defenceman with the Springfield Indians in the 1960s, Shannon plowed into Cory Clouston while on a line rush.

In Shannon’s case, the jarring hit was accidental. Supposedly.

“That’s what happens when you scratch a guy once, he runs the coach,†Clouston joked. “I like that. It was a great hit. I didn’t think he would come at me, but he did. Little prick is pretty solid.â€

The struggling Shannon, who has had a seat in the press box for three of the last four games and will likely wind up with one Tuesday at the Verizon Center, played along when the media converged on him after practice.

“I’ve been out of the lineup for a couple of days and I just wanted the coach to know that I am ready to battle,†he said, straight-faced. “Maybe the best hit of my career. (Clouston) said something on the way down, in the form of expletive. He laughed it out after.

“I think I’ve got a meeting about going to Binghamton. I’ve got to go see the GM.â€

Finally, Someone Important Is Going To Live In Ottawa

by Ryan Porter

Carrie Underwood and Mike Fisher are building a new home in the woods west of the capital.

Carrie Underwood has plenty on her plate just trying to train her Chihuahua Ace to perform ring bearer duties at her wedding.

Well, not to diminish the importance of training your dog not to eat your wedding ring, but Carrie and her fiancé, Ottawa Senators player Mike Fisher, have another project on the go that won't land them on America's Funniest Home Videos.

A source tells Pop Goes The News that the couple are building a new 4,000-square-foot home for themselves on the hundreds of acres of forest Mike owns west of Ottawa. The new estate will be near Mike's current residence.

With the increased time in Ottawa, Carrie is hoping to blend in more at Mike's home games. "The more I go to games, the more people are used to seeing me around and hopefully I'll just be one of the wives," she said, according to Showbiz Spy. That could be difficult.
